Paloma Mizuho Rugby Stadium
Paloma Mizuho Rugby Stadium due to a naming rights deal with gas heater construction company Paloma, is a rugby stadium in Nagoya, Japan. It is currently used mostly for rugby union matches. The stadium holds 11,900 people and was built in 1941.Photo: Gnsin, CC BY-SA 3.0.

Ōguruwa Shell Midden
Archaeological site
The Ōguruwa Shell Midden is an archaeological site with a shell midden and Jōmon period settlement site located in the Yamashitatori neighborhood of Mizuho ward of Nagoya, Aichi Prefecture in the Tōkai region of Japan. Tempaku
Suburb
Photo: Bariston,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Tenpaku is one of the 16 wards of the city of Nagoya in Aichi Prefecture, Japan. As of 1 October 2019, the ward had an estimated population of 164,522, and a population density of 7,624 persons per km². The total area was 21.58 square kilometres.
